Etymology

Noun

buyer (plural buyers)

A person who makes one or more purchases.

(retailing) A person who purchases items for resale in a retail establishment.

(manufacturing) A person who purchases items consumed or used as components in the manufacture of products.

Synonyms

• purchaser

• (retailing and manufacturing senses): purchasing agent
